Knowledge of the Statute of Limitations

Asbestos victims have a limited time frame to make a claim. It is essential for the victim to locate a mesothelioma lawyer that understands the time limit for filing a lawsuit. This will ensure that the victim can pursue their case without being hindered by late deadlines.

In most personal injury cases the statute of limitation begins when an individual is injured. In the case of asbestos exposure, a special rule is known as the "discovery rule". The statute of limitations begins when the asbestos-related disease has been diagnosed, and not when the individual first came into contact with asbestos. This is due to the fact that mesothelioma and other asbestos-related illnesses, generally have a long latency period.

The discovery rule is crucial for victims, as it gives them the chance to sue companies that exposed them to asbestos law in an unjust manner. A mesothelioma case takes the form of a personal injury claim. It involves monetary compensation for damages, including loss of income, medical expenses, as well as pain and suffering. The family members of the victim who died due to mesothelioma, or another asbestos-related disease, may also make a wrongful death claim. In wrongful death cases, juries award victims and their families compensation for funeral expenses and loss of companionship. Asbestos-related victims may be eligible to file a workers compensation claim against their employer for financial assistance. They could also be eligible for VA benefits if they were in the military. Workers compensation claims are usually settled outside of court, mesothelioma lawsuits are more likely to go to trial.
